West Covina, CA Demographics

The total population of West Covina is estimated to be 108,173 with 52,130 males (48.19%) and 56,043 females (51.81%). There are 3,913 more females than males in West Covina.
The median household income in West Covina was $97,103 in 2021, which marked an an increase of 77(0.08%) from $97,026 in 2020. This income is 130.15% of the U.S. median household income of $74,606 (all incomes in 2022 inflation-adjusted dollars).
Per the latest American Community Survey by the Census Bureau, West Covina sees its highest median household income among householders in the age group of 45 to 64 years old, at $99,893. Overall, the median household income for the city of West Covina stands at $84,663.
In West Covina, the median income for all workers aged 15 years and older, regardless of work hours, was $42,387 for males and $35,453 for females. However, when specifically considering full-time, year-round workers within the same age group, the median income was $60,438 for males and $50,628 for females.
In West Covina, the demographic landscape is diverse, spanning 6 distinct racial categories among households. Among these, Asian households have the highest median household income at $102,645, while American Indian and Alaska Native households represent the opposite end with the lowest median household income of $47,431.
In 2022, the population of West Covina was 105,013, a 1.74% decrease year-by-year from 2021. Previously, in 2021, West Covina's population was 106,868, a decline of 2.07% compared to a population of 109,129 in 2020.
The median age in West Covina, CA is 39.5, as per 2021 ACS 5-Year Estimates. Of the total population, 17.03% were under the age of 15, 19.98% aged 15 to 29, 46.52% aged 30 to 64, 14.00% aged 65 to 84, and 2.47% were 85 years of age and older.
Racial distribution of West Covina population: 28.60% are White, 4.74% are Black or African American, 1.07% are American Indian and Alaska Native, 29.92% are Asian, 0.26% are Native Hawaiian and other Pacific Islander, 24.76% are some other race and 10.64% are multiracial.
